Revolution Medicines is a late-stage clinical oncology company developing novel targeted therapies for patients with RAS-addicted cancers. The company’s R&D pipeline comprises RAS(ON) inhibitors designed to suppress diverse oncogenic variants of RAS proteins. The company’s RAS(ON) inhibitors daraxonrasib (RMC-6236), a RAS(ON) multi-selective inhibitor; elironrasib (RMC-6291), a RAS(ON) G12C-selective inhibitor; zoldonrasib (RMC-9805), a RAS(ON) G12D-selective inhibitor; and RMC-5127, a RAS(ON) G12V-selective inhibitor, are currently in clinical development. Revolution Medicines is seeking an experienced and strategic leader to serve as Senior Manager, Commercial Manufacturing, Drug Substance within the PDM organization. This individual will play a critical role in advancing/supporting the company’s API commercial manufacturing by providing technical and operational oversight and/or support across late-stage development, process validation, commercial manufacturing and lifecycle management for small molecule drug substances.
The successful candidate will support commercial drug substance manufacturing activities at external manufacturing partners as part of the Commercial Manufacturing group within the Drug Substance team. This role will provide support for technology transfer, supply strategy, process robustness initiatives, CPV and capacity planning while ensuring that our external partners continue to supply quality material on-time.
This individual will work cross-functionally with Process Chemistry, Quality Control, Pharmaceutical Development, Quality Assurance, Regulatory, and Supply Chain teams and will serve as a key technical leader in ensuring reliable and compliant commercial manufacturing operations across Revolution Medicines’ drug substance portfolio.
The Opportunity:
Support and oversee commercial drug substance manufacturing activities for Revolution Medicines’ API portfolio, including Process Performance Qualification (PPQ), Continued Process Verification (CPV), lifecycle management, and capacity expansion activities aligned with commercial demand forecasts.
Support the development and execution of manufacturing capacity strategies to support anticipated commercial demand.
Assess manufacturing network capabilities and constraints and lead initiatives to expand throughput, improve operational efficiency, and ensure long-term commercial supply continuity.
Proactively identify, assess, and mitigate manufacturing, supply, technical, quality, compliance, and business risks that may impact timelines, regulatory commitments, budget, capacity, or supply continuity.
Ensure any process improvements align with the established robust process characterization and control strategies.
Support identification, evaluation, selection, onboarding, and technical oversight of CDMOs and external manufacturing partners, including development of redundant supply strategies and geographic diversification to enhance supply chain resilience.
Support and/or oversee technology transfer, process familiarization, engineering runs, validation campaigns, scale-up activities, and commercial manufacturing operations at external manufacturing sites.
Write, review, and approve technical documents including protocols, batch records, development reports, validation reports, campaign summaries, investigations, and regulatory support documentation associated with commercial manufacturing.
Partner cross-functionally with Process Chemistry, Quality, Regulatory, Supply Chain, and Pharmaceutical Development teams to support regulatory submissions, inspections, launch readiness, and ongoing commercial supply.
Establish strong and collaborative relationships with CDMOs and suppliers to ensure operational excellence, technical rigor, execution reliability, and long-term strategic alignment.
Communicate effectively with cross-functional project teams and senior leadership by providing clear technical, operational, and strategic updates.
Travel domestically and internationally to CDMO and supplier sites to oversee technology transfer, validation, and commercial manufacturing activities (up to approximately 25%).
